Daredevils And Budding Pilots Go Head To Head For Redbull Flugtag 2011

Many Try, Some (Kind Of) Fly, All Splash

The world's craziest festival of flight took place in Leeds on Sunday July 17th, 2011 to find the best in amateur aviation from all corners of the UK. The renowned Red Bull Flugtag finally returned to the UK  shores for the first time since 2008. 15,000 people defied the rain to watch 34 teams of avid aviators launch their home made flying machines into the lake to see how far they can fly.

This year’s wacky races saw entrants from teams such as ‘Steven Seagull’ ... the World’s first Kung Fu seagull; ‘Up The Level’ an all-female team which recreated the worldwide app sensation Angry Birds with an ambitious build that encompassed all of the iconic elements of the game; and ‘The Ice Cream Machine’ which measured over 15 feet in length, consisting of a replica wafer cone and headed at the front by a delicious ice-cream whip.


To Infinity And The Pond

Toy Story heroes To Infinity and the Pond took first place at the event. The team pulled out all the stops with their Toy Story costumes, scoring an impressive 39 out of 40 points for creativity.


Come On Kes

Come on Kes eventually made it off the ramp after a delayed start. Despite their prolonged preparations, and brazen confidence, they didn't quite make it to the other side of the lake, however they still scooped the glory for the furthest flight.


Mr. Whippy

Mr Whippy and His Team of Toppings were the first off the ramp and set an impressive benchmark for the day.

Some of the early highlights include a overgrown Orville, a giant Yorkshire pudding and a Delorean. For some real flying, the crowds also got to enjoy an aerobatic display of loop-the-loops from the Red Bull Matadors.
